Transaction 24b0343f59bca714fe8f95d72119cea2bc115a3baf58f9a4ba80db28d3517300

1 Input
2 Outputs
  • 24b0343f59bca714fe8f95d72119cea2bc115a3baf58f9a4ba80db28d3517300:0
  • value  298400
    address  3FLdAJNFNNxJyc3wVj4pUGyjN2ihGCGbgJ
  • 24b0343f59bca714fe8f95d72119cea2bc115a3baf58f9a4ba80db28d3517300:1
  • value  626899
    address  1DHskx99HnSfzaMgJm9MZDsT7eibNRzuPx